Geo Location Information for 154.94.178.244 IP Address. The IP Address 154.94.178.244 is located at 37.751 latitude and -97.822 longitude in United States. Friendly Location for the IP Address is United States
365bet体育在线365推陈出新,积极进取,我们近期发布了网络扑克、米牌、双陆棋等刺激的博彩游戏,365bet体育在线365衷心期待朋友们来愉快的体验并享受娱乐。
Not Applicable
$ 8.95